Tuttosport: Messias is finally ready for Milan and Pioli has two positions in mind

By Isak Möller -

Junior Messias took part in his first training session with AC Milan yesterday and he’s expected to be on the bench for the game against Atalanta tomorrow. Good news for Stefano Pioli, who certainly needs the depth. 

As reported by today’s edition of Tuttosport (via MilanNews), he will be on the bench tomorrow and Pioli will be able to offload some of his key players. Brahim Diaz, who has played a lot at the start of this season, comes to mind.

When Messias arrived, his condition was far from perfect and Milan decided to put him on the sidelines until it was better. And now that Alessandro Florenzi will be out for a month, the return of the Brazilian is perfect timing really.

In addition to replacing Diaz when needed, Messias will also be able to offload Alexis Saelemaekers when needed. Compared to Florenzi, he will perhaps add more in the attack and that could come in handy.
